Summary:PROBLEM TO BE SOLVED: To execute efficient shortwave communication.SOLUTION: When carrying out a radio communication using the ionosphere over the sea, a base station acquires an ionosphere map which represents radio wave strength among the positions. The base station identifies first ships which have succeeded in the radio communication and a second ship which has failed in the radio communication. Subsequently, the base station identifies a third ship which is capable of performing a communication with the second ship from the first ships based on the ionosphere map.
